  • With the fifth generation of its rotary indexing tables, WEISS is now taking a further, resolute step towards fulfilling customer wishes for more flexibility, resource efficiency and speed. As a side effect, the automation specialists are opening up easy access to production digitalization for system integrators, plant manufacturers and users.
    Flexible system concepts
    When revising the mechatronic platform, WEISS especially focused on component modularity. Because rotary indexing tables are installed at the heart of automation systems, they must be seamlessly integrated into the system concept. The new rotary indexing tables are optimized to minimize interfering contours. Thanks to a significantly larger central opening and optimized media infeed, additional sensors, actuators or handling units can be implemented on the upright center part. With a total of five configuration options for the motor and gear unit, and several installation locations, the rotary indexing tables can be used in a wide range of assembly automation applications - from the automotive industry to medical technology to the communication industry. The rotary indexing tables can be combined with various control variants and packages.
    Efficient use of resources
    In an environment of rising costs for production space, buildings and energy, the size of assembly plants and their energy consumption are an increasingly important consideration. The lower the required space for the entire system, the lower the variable costs. This is why WEISS has optimized the sizes of its fixed-cycle, freely programmable rotary indexing tables. In the future, a finer graduation will be possible. At the same time, the axial force of the rotary indexing table has increased by a factor of two, which enables higher loading. To save energy, the engineers at WEISS rely on a more energy-efficient motor concept. Where physically possible, the motors satisfy the requirements of energy efficiency class IE3. The frequency variability of the motors improves the ability to adapt the rotary indexing tables to customer applications, since the load and rotation time can be harmonized to each other better.
    Short time-to-market
    Because the bearing and cam roller are optimally harmonized to each other, the new fixed-cycle rotary indexing tables in the TC-N series are up to 38 percent faster at the same load. This increases output many times over, especially in large-series production. Further, the almost infinitely adjustable indexing time of the rotary indexing tables increases potential savings with regard to overall rotation time and component variety. With components from WEISS, time-to-market can be shortened before actual production. Simulation models already support plant manufacturers and system integrators in the planning and implementation phases in early stages such as the creation of the system concept and virtual commissioning.
    Proactive digitalization
    WEISS integrated a Smart Board into the standard products of the new rotary indexing tables from the beginning. The Smart Board is a user interface for visual interaction and among other functions, provides information on the operating state of the rotary indexing table. It alerts users to possible measures for keeping the rotary indexing table in good condition in accordance with the specifications in the technical documentation. In the Smart Board, WEISS has created a central location where users will find the information required for trouble-free operation. The functions of the Smart Board will advance hand in hand with the increasing digitalization of the rotary indexing tables.
